Capt. RT Trosset is one of the greatest fisherman of all time…
period. When you think of the words Key West and light-tackle
offshore fishing, Ralph Delph, Jose Wejebe, and certainly RT
Trosset are the first people that come to mind. He has been guiding
anglers in Key West and making their dreams come true for over 40
years. He is a machine and is more passionate about fishing now
than ever before.In 2004, he was awarded the Lifetime Achievement
Award by the International Game Fish Association (IGFA) and in 2019
the IGFA honored RT with the Tommy Gifford Legendary Captains
Award, the most prestigious honor a captain can receive. I’ve
fished with RT, produced TV shows with him, and have fished next to
him. There’s no kinder, more giving fishing legend I know. It seems
like his smile and warm heart are infectious. People love him, but
under his sun worn skin is a lion to be reckoned with. If you are
seeking a world record, few will fight as hard or have the ability
as RT. Having amassed 239 world records, he’s as cagy as they come.
In this episode, we chat about the early years of Key West, the
origin of shrimp boat tuna fishing, and the shark problem that's
